In tropical climates like Malaysia, the "Latent Recovery" (dehumidification) process in an ERV often results in condensation or high-humidity zones within the media.
Silver-Ion (Ag) Infusion: Our media (whether polymer, cellulose, or aluminum) is infused with silver-ion technology. Silver ions disrupt the metabolic pathways of microorganisms, preventing them from reproducing or anchoring to the surface of the exchange plates.
Nano-Coating Technology: We utilize a hydrophobic nano-coating that prevents the formation of "Bio-Film." By reducing the surface tension, moisture is forced to bead and drain into the SUS 316 multi-sloped pans rather than saturating the media.
Permanent Bonding: Unlike topical sprays that wash off over time, our antibacterial agents are chemically bonded to the substrate, ensuring the unit remains hygienic for its entire 25-year lifecycle.

One of the primary concerns with ERV media is the risk of "Exhaust-to-Supply" carry-over.
Sealing Integrity: EKG-engineered units utilize specialized gaskets and precision-machined media housings to achieve $< 0.5\%$ Exhaust Air Transfer Ratio (EATR).
Purge Sectors: For enthalpy wheels, we integrate "Purge Sectors" that use a small amount of fresh air to flush the media before it enters the supply air stream, ensuring that stale, contaminated air is not recirculated into the building.
Hygienic media is not just about health; it is a critical factor in your Building Energy Intensity (BEI).
Low Air Resistance: Bio-film and mold growth on recovery media act as an obstruction, increasing the pressure drop across the unit. By staying "surgically clean," our antimicrobial media maintains a low Specific Fan Power (SFP), ensuring compliance with the 1.1 $kW/m^3/s$ statutory limit.
Maintained Thermal Effectiveness: An clean core facilitates 100% of its designed heat exchange. Even a thin layer of mold can reduce thermal effectiveness by 10-15%, leading to increased chiller load and higher electricity bills.
